Output 6c22805087394517ff6c276a82569988952cbf7b025169db305bdaead0f48e4f:0

value
29394877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84c9f6793b758c4a099fac02a3ba7b5cb6bc893d OP_EQUAL
address
3Do94V8dVKGYq7BBHvTvHSuqwWWXyTk9aM
transaction
6c22805087394517ff6c276a82569988952cbf7b025169db305bdaead0f48e4f
confirmations
319704
spent
true